Beech Hall School’s Six-Figure Channel Swim

Six inspirational pupils from Beech Hall School have successfully completed a relay swim of the English Channel.

They accomplished the feat in record time for the Tytherington-based school and taking the fundraising total over £105,000 for learning disability charity Mencap.

The young swimmers formed the eighth team from the school to take on the challenge, three of which participated in the arduous task for the very first time. Adversity presented itself in several ways for the young squad, including a swarm of jellyfish which accosted the pupils; the determined group pulled through to accomplish the incredible feat of determination as they swam the vast length from the South Coast of England to the shores of France, finishing the relay in an admirable time of 11 hours and 48 minutes.

Notably, in addition to the obstacles faced, the team beat the school’s previous record by six minutes in an inspirational show of resilience, grit and teamwork.

Beech Hall School Headmaster James Allen, commented on the achievement. He said:

“It is truly outstanding what our pupils have accomplished. They have spent many dedicated months training for the Channel swim, utilising our outdoor swimming pool here at Beech Hall and several open water swimming spots across the country, adapting and acclimatising to varying conditions. Our pupils have showcased remarkable resilience and mental strength working to achieve this extraordinary goal and I am incredibly inspired by each and every one of them.”

About Beech Hall

Beech Hall School is a non-selective independent school for children aged 6 months to 18 years. It is situated in a beautiful sixteen-acre site on the edge of the Peak District, housing two listed buildings, playing fields and a swimming pool.

The school is committed to providing a child-centred approach to education. Small classes and a focus on the individual mean that quality teaching and learning leads to success. Opportunities beyond the curriculum are just as important as those in the classroom at the school, seeking to provide a truly unique curriculum for every child. A balanced focus on academic attainment, sporting opportunities, emphasising individual strengths and celebrating traditional values are at the core of everything that is important to Beech Hall.
